Summary

This study introduces a novel palladium nanoparticle-supported copper-titanium layered double hydroxide (LDH) catalyst for efficient photocatalytic methane conversion. The new catalyst significantly boosts liquid oxygenate yield and selectivity, offering a promising route for methane utilization.
